Benefits That You Can Get From Hiring A Professional Accountant In Essex

1. Accounting services save you time 

Time isn't merely cash. It is something needed to develop your small business. It takes time for you to make advancements, grow and beat the opposition. Often, it becomes hard for entrepreneurs to find the time. 

With tasks to carry out and having an outstanding work-life balance, you need to struggle to find hours in the day. There is one aspect of management that diverts more time than others: “accounts”. 

Accounting roles include simple responsibilities, recording receipts, bookkeeping, tax returns, and setting financial targets. This sort of undertakings is essential for business expansion, success, and stability. However, they take a considerable time. 

Hiring a professional Accountant in Essex lets you delegate these tedious undertakings and focus on what's more important, like business development and having a decent work-life balance.

3. An Accountant can minimize expenses 

An accountant's job is to keep themselves enlightened upon the financial prosperity of a business. As such, they are likely to keep track of investments and check whether money gets invested unnecessarily. While you are searching for ways to expand your business, you are likely to overlook financial drains. 

If your thoughts get focussed somewhere else, you will forget about regular payments made to lessors and suppliers. You're likely to accept them as expenditures, Payments that you haven't reviewed in a while. 

A Professional Accountant in Essex keeps track of regular payments done & ensures that you don't overpay for assets.
